Quarterly Or and Argent, overall a peacock in his splendour proper. Crest: Upon a helm with a wreath Or and Azure, a god Garuda sejant Or, crowned and vested azure. Mantling: Azure doubled Or. Motto: «Acquiescere et Miserescere».
Arms interpreted by me, highlighted with lights and shadows, outlined in Sable, with a pointed external shape and with a watercolor finishing.
Coat of arms of Ajay Gopal Valecha granted by the College of Arms, and emblazoned by me. Grant of arms and crest for Ajay Gopal Valecha of the City of Westminster, issued by Garter and Clarenceux Kings of Arms, dated 2nd November 2020, reference 183/76.
